Voluntary Fund for Indigenous Peoples - Call for applications for UNPFII and EMRIP 2018!


2017-12-14

Docip has the pleasure to inform you on a new call for applications from the UN Voluntary Fund for Indigenous Peoples. Please forward this call to your indigenous networks.

 


 

UN Voluntary Fund for Indigenous Peoples - Call for applications for UNPFII and EMRIP 2018

The UN Voluntary Fund for Indigenous Peoples has made a call to submit applications to attend the 17th Session of the UN Permanent Forum on Indigenous Issues (UNPFII) from 16 to 27 April 2018 in New York and 11th Session of the Expert Mechanism on the Rights of Indigenous Peoples (EMRIP) from 9 to 13 July 2018 in Geneva.

The deadline for submission is 24 January 2018. The application is only available online: https://unvfip.ohchr.org/

For more information, please visit the web page of the Voluntary Fund here: http://www.ohchr.org/EN/Issues/IPeoples/IPeoplesFund/Pages/IPeoplesFundIndex.asp
